Find all complex solutions of 4x^2-5x+2=0.

(If there is more than one solution, separate them with commas.)

we use quadratic formula for that one
remember that √-1=i

so

for
ax^2+bx+c=0

x=(-b+/-√(b^2-4ac))/(2a)
so
given
4x^2-5x+2=0
a=4
b=-5
c=2


x=(-(-5)+/-√((-5)^2-4(4)(2)))/(2(4))

x=(5+/-√(25-32))/(8)

x=(5+/-√(-7))/(8)

x=(5+/-i√(7))/(8)

so in complex form (a+bi)

x=(5)/(8)+(i√(7))/(8), (5)/(8)-(i√(7))/(8)
